老司机带你玩转Linux软路由,从此告别“网速慢”!
嘿,小伙伴们,好久不见!今天咱们来聊点硬核的—— Linux 软路由!别被这个名字吓到,其实简单来说就是把你的电脑变成一台功能强大的路由器,再也不用花大价钱买那些“黑盒子”了!
为什么我要折腾这玩意?
说白了,就是为了追求更高的自由度和更强的性能!市面上的路由器虽然功能不少,但总感觉被限制了,很多操作都没法自由发挥。而且,有些路由器,你懂的,性能堪忧,高峰时段网速简直能让你抓狂!
用Linux搭建软路由,好处多多:
自定义程度高:你想怎么玩就怎么玩,想怎么设置就怎么设置,简直就是路由器的“私人订制”!
性能更强:告别低配路由器卡顿的噩梦,体验飞一般的网速!
开源免费:Linux本身就是开源系统,这意味着你可以免费使用,而且还有大量的开发者贡献代码,不断优化完善。
安全可靠:Linux系统安全稳定,不用担心被攻击或漏洞,你的网络安全更有保障。
准备工作:
你需要一台电脑,最好是闲置的,因为软路由需要24小时开机运行。然后你需要下载安装一个Linux系统,推荐Ubuntu,操作简单易懂,新手也能轻松上手。
安装Linux系统:
安装过程就不细说了,网上教程一大堆,相信聪明的你一定能搞定。不过,这里有一些小技巧:
选择最小安装,把一些不必要的软件都删掉,这样可以节省磁盘空间,提高系统运行效率。
记得配置好网络,包括外网IP和DNS,这样才能顺利连接互联网。
开启路由功能:
安装好系统后,我们需要开启路由功能,就像给你的电脑穿上“路由器外套”一样。
vi /etc/sysctl.conf
找到这行代码:
net.ipv4.ip_forward = 0
把它改成:
net.ipv4.ip_forward = 1
然后执行命令:
sysctl -p
这样就开启了路由功能,你的电脑已经正式转型为“路由器”了!
添加路由:
开启路由功能后,我们需要添加路由规则,告诉电脑哪些数据应该往哪里走。
route add -net 192.168.1.0 netmask 255.255.255.0 gw 192.168.1.1
这段命令的意思是:将192.168.1.0网段的网络数据通过192.168.1.1网关转发出去。
配置网卡:
接下来,我们需要配置网卡,告诉电脑哪些网卡是连接互联网的,哪些是连接局域网的。
假设你有两张网卡,一张连接外网(eth0),一张连接局域网(eth1)。
配置外网网卡
auto eth0
iface eth0 inet static
address 192.168.1.1
netmask 255.255.255.0
配置内网网卡
auto eth1
iface eth1 inet static
address 192.168.10.1
netmask 255.255.255.0
配置PPPoE拨号:
如果你使用的是ADSL宽带,还需要配置PPPoE拨号,让电脑自动连接到互联网。
sudo pppoeconf
按照提示输入你的宽带账号和密码,选择YES即可连接。
高级功能:
除了基本的路由功能,Linux软路由还可以实现很多高级功能,比如:
防火墙:保护你的网络安全,防止恶意攻击。
加速器:加密网络连接,保护你的隐私安全。
DNS服务器:自定义DNS解析,屏蔽广告,提升上网速度。
流量控制:限制特定设备的网速,避免某些设备占用过多带宽。
端口转发:将外网请求转发到内网服务器,方便远程访问。
Linux软路由,功能强大,玩法多样,绝对是追求极致网络体验的你的最佳选择!赶紧动手试试吧,你一定会爱上这种“掌控网络”的感觉!
留个小你觉得Linux软路由有哪些优势和不足?欢迎评论区留言分享你的观点!